Understanding Significance of Akshaya Tritiya

Akshaya Tritiya falls in the Hindu month of Vaisakh on Shukl Paksha Teej and is regarded as one of the most auspicious occasions to mark the beginning of anything new, for it is reckoned to give rise to victory, triumph, and opulence. It helps individuals achieve fortune, money, and stature in society. The name ‘Akshaya Tritiya’ is coined from the Sanskrit Term ‘Akshaya’ and ‘Tritiya’ meaning everlasting, perpetual, and third respectively. It signifies that wealth or assets bought on this day shall grow eternally and only symbolize success in times to come. Also popularly known as ‘Akkha Teej’, this year Akshaya Tritiya falls on 14th May 2021 at 5.38 AM and ends on 15th May at 7.59 AM.

Mythological Stories around Akshaya Tritiya

Delving deep into history and mythology, there are numerous fascinating folklores around the prominence of celebrating Akshaya Tritiya. Here are some of them –

  • It was on this day that Lord Ganesha with the great rishi Ved Vyas began scripting the epic Mahabharata.
  • The opulence of Akkha Teej is contained in the story that says it is on this day that Shri Krishna gave wealth and jewels to his dear poor friend Sudama that never ceased throughout his life.
  • The Jain community all over celebrates this day as the appearance day of their first deity, God Adinath who set the path for Jainism – the religion of peace and brotherhood.
  • Apart from Goddess Lakshmi, another Lord Kubera, who is the financier of gods, worshipped her to attain this powerful post.
